Produced by West Virginia Glass Company, this Polka dot-patterned straw jar dates to the late 1800s and is in phenomenal condition! The color of this straw jar is Peacock Blue, and it retains the original matching glass lid. In 1894, the West Virginia Glass Company produced this color, along with crystal, ruby, green, amber, crystal opalescent, blue opalescent, and ruby opalescent. Beautiful characteristics of this vintage straw holder include the bulbous base and lid, which has no finial. It stands 11.5 inches tall with the lid and 4.5 inches wide at the base. It shows no cracks, chips, or repairs, with light flea bites on the inside of the glass lid, typical of use. 21406-EEP
